Malema endorses COVID-19 vaccine
Julius Malema has made his stance clear on the COVID-19 vaccine, as he has endorsed it and dismissed the various conspiracy theories that are doing the rounds.
The Commander-In-Chief (CIC) of the Economic Freedom Fighters (EFF), Julius Malema, on Thursday, 14 January 2021, was quoted as endorsing the COVID-19 vaccine. Malema made his and, in extension, the party’s stance clear on the use of a vaccine during the EFF’s first press conference of the year.
Malema was quoted as saying, “We condemn all unscientific and nonsensical conspiracy theories that seek to suggest vaccines are part of an agenda for population control.” He added, “Vaccines are therefore an inevitable and necessary intervention in defeating COVID-19.”
During the press conference, Malema elaborated on his stance on the vaccine. One poignant matter that he highlighted was the irrational fear of the vaccine, especially as South Africa is already westernised.
Moreover, Malema rubbished the suggestion that the vaccine is meant to only harm Black Africans. He also highlighted that the vaccine would predominantly be administered by people of colour, therefore, they would be the first to identify any questionable intentions.
